Four-lepton production in proton-proton collisions, p p→ (Z/
γ ^*)(Z/γ ^*) → 4ℓ , where ℓ = e or μ , is
studied at a center-of-mass energy of 13 {TeV} with the CMS detector at
the LHC. The data sample corresponds to an integrated luminosity of 35.9
{fb}^{-1}. The ZZ production cross section, σ (p p→ ZZ) =
17.2 ± 0.5 {(stat)} ± 0.7 {(syst)} ± 0.4 {(theo)}
± 0.4 {(lumi)} { pb} , measured using events with two
opposite-sign, same-flavor lepton pairs produced in the mass region
60< m_{ℓ ^+ℓ ^-} < 120 {GeV} , is consistent with standard
model predictions. Differential cross sections are measured and are well
described by the theoretical predictions. The Z boson branching fraction
to four leptons is measured to be B(Z→ 4ℓ) = 4.8 ± 0.2
{(stat)} ± 0.2 {(syst)} ± 0.1 {(theo)} ± 0.1
{(lumi)} × 10^{-6} for events with a four-lepton invariant mass in
the range 80< m_{4ℓ } < 100 {GeV} and a dilepton mass m_{ℓ
ℓ } > 4 {GeV} for all opposite-sign, same-flavor lepton pairs.
The results agree with standard model predictions. The invariant mass
